The Standard for Disc Burning on the Mac

Drag, drop, burn
Toast 10 is the easiest and fastest way to burn your music, video, photo and data files on to CD, DVD or Blu-ray Disc for both Mac and PC. Span large projects across multiple discs. Archive up to 50 GB on high capacity Blu-ray Discs.

Unleash your HD videos
AVCHD Archive makes it one-click simple to back up an entire camera of HD video to disc and automatically keep a preview version on your Mac for easy browsing.

Smart folder synchronization
Sync up folders bi-directionally—between multiple computers, network volumes, or external hard disks.

Easy search and fast retrieval
Automatically catalog your discs as you burn—with photo thumbnails saved on your computer, you can easily preview the contents of your discs and find any file or photo without the disc in the drive.

Share on both Macs and PCs
Create hybrid discs with content unique to the Mac or PC—including custom icons, background images, and discs that "autorun" on PCs.

Every file at your fingertips
Toast's convenient Media Browser includes file browsing, data filters, Spotlight search, Aperture and iLife '08 library access.

Copy, Compress and Convert Everything

Copy discs with one click
Create exact copies of CDs, DVDs, and Blu-ray discs—including audio CDs*** with one click. Recover files from scratched and damaged discs while copying.

Every file at your fingertips
Toast's convenient Media Browser includes file browsing, data filters, Spotlight search, Aperture and iLife '08 library access.

Custom DVD compilations
Create custom DVD compilations with up to 4 hours of DVD video on a single disc. Choose the individual DVD movies, audio and languages you want, while maximizing available disc space and video quality.

Video copy & convert
Save time with Batch DVD conversion. Compress multiple DVD-Video folders at once to fit on a single DVD. Or convert them for playback on Xbox 360, PlayStation 3, BlackBerry devices, and more.

Video Quality Preview
Ensure the video quality you've selected is optimal before kicking-off lengthy video conversions. Preview a short clip of your video at selected quality settings in just seconds.

File Recovery for Damaged Discs
Don't risk losing vital data. Recover previously unreadable files from damaged discs and copy them onto a new disc along with a list of unrecoverable files. Some of the data is always better than none!

Expand Your MP3 Library

Audiobook CDs on your iPod
Convert audiobook CDs complete with individual chapters and pause/resume support for easy playback on iPod, iPhone and other portable players

Digitize LPs and tapes
Digitize and restore your LPs and tapes, without the pops, clicks and hisses. Then burn them to CD or DVD, or send to iTunes for syncing with your iPod and more.

Automatic music capture
If your Mac can play it, you can record it. Capture any streaming Internet audio on your Mac. Split audio into tracks, automatically identify and tag them, and add to your iTunes library.

Name that tune automatically
Unique audio fingerprinting technology identifies and tags unknown tracks by adding artist, title and genre information. Now you can enjoy the music rather than doing the typing.

Your Video, Movies & TV Shows Anytime, Anywhere

Enjoy Web video anywhere
Save streaming web video from your favorite web sites and burn to DVD for viewing on your big-screen TV. Easily convert web video to other formats for playback on the portable device of your choice and enjoy it anywhere you go.

HD video on standard DVDs
Easily import video from your AVCHD camcorder or other HD sources and create high-def DVD discs for playback on Blu-ray Disc players, including the PlayStation 3.*

Stream TV Shows
Stream your TiVo and EyeTV recordings and other video files from your Mac to iPhone and iPod Touch over the Internet. Easily browse, sort, and search your TV shows. Toast will even notify you by email when new shows are ready for streaming.

Mac2TiVo
Send standard and HD video from your Mac to your TiVo DVR for viewing on television. Publish folders full of video on your Mac and stream them on-the-fly to your DVR without lengthy video conversions.

Easily grab video highlights
Extract video clips from your home DVD movies** and convert them to view and share on the playback device of your choice.

Striking DVD menus
Choose from over 20 stunning new DVD and Blu-ray Disc menu styles for all occasions—in both full-screen and widescreen versions.

1 out of 5 stars Disappointed   March 2, 2010
David E. Stinchcomb (okc, ok)
1 out of 1 found this review helpful

I was most interested in the Tivo Transfer function. I made one transfer and burn to Dvd and it crashed the second time I used it. Program would crash every time I tried to import a Tivo converson to burn to dvd. After several removals and reinstalls I stopped doing the update from 10.0.5 to 10.0.6 and it seems to work now. The text on the menu does not show up if I try to use 10.0.6. It appears that the update something to stay away from. Trying to get this program to work is a big time waster and encoding is very slow. A two hour program takes overnight to do. So if you want to save a program from Tivo it is much faster to save it to a dvd burner where the transfer rate is 1 to 1.Roxio Toast 10 Titanium for Mac

1 out of 5 stars Can't backup commercial DVD nor Blu-Ray   January 26, 2010
S. Kanakakorn (CA, USA)
1 out of 2 found this review helpful

All Roxio product can't do the simple backup on DVD movie nor Blue-Ray. To be fair, Blue-Ray is a bit difficult to backup but Roxio caved to the pressure of Hollywood and decide not to allow any kind of DVD decryption. It advertised to do many things but when we don't have content we want to view on other devices, this software would be a piece of junk. Marketing should put a big bold face in product description saying that it can't backup nor decode commercial DVD. The way Roxio described the product is a bit misleading. I'm sure there will be many people bought this product to backup/transcode DVD and
found out that it does not work.
